Multiple outbreaks and an overall spike of COVID-19 cases

Kahnawà:ke Public Health and Public Safety would like to inform the community that Kahnawà:ke is currently experiencing multiple outbreaks and an overall spike of COVID-19 cases. 

We are reminding the community that, although we are on the path of recovery, we must remain vigilant and not let our guard down. Wearing masks in public places and proper hand hygiene continue to be essential factors to limit spread, as well as ensuring quality ventilation while indoors. 

The more contacts you have, the higher the risk. Please assess your own personal acceptable level of risk, and if you are sick or having symptoms, please stay home and get tested.   

Also, a reminder that you can still get vaccinated or receive booster doses by appointment at Kateri Memorial Hospital Centre by calling 450-638-3930, extension 2243.

Also, please note that the third round of distribution of rapid tests is currently being coordinated and will be available to the community in the next couple of days. More information will be forthcoming.
